Guy Martin Altizer, 86, of Cedar Bluff, Va., died Wednesday in a Richlands, Va., hospital following a long illness.

He was born in McDowell County, a son of the late Thomas and Sarah Nuckol Altizer, and had lived in the Cedar Bluff area his entire life.
He was a retired employee of the Town of Richlands, and a member of the Crossroads Christian Advent Church, Cedar Bluff.

Survivors include his widow, Mrs. Oma Margaret Reed Altizer; one sister, Mrs. Lydia Riley of Squire; and one brother, James G. Altizer of Cedar Bluff.

Funeral services will be conducted at 3 p.m. Friday at the Hurst-Scott Funeral Home,
Richlands, with Rev. Bernard Shrader officiating.
Burial will follow in Greenhills Memory Gardens, Claypool Hill, Va.

Pallbearers will be Greg Altizer, Marvin Nipper, Larry Short, Bert Brown, Sammy Altizer, Joe Bill Horton, Rodney Horton and Larry Davis.
The body is at the Hurst-Scott Funeral Home where friends may call.

Bluefield Daily Telegraph Feb. 22, 1973
